For Type 2 Diabetes "I have been taking Mounjaro for almost three months, increasing the dosage each month according to my doctor's prescriptions due to my Type 2 diabetes. I have experienced dizziness, constipation, lack of appetite, blurry vision, and nausea after eating a meal. None of the side effects I've experienced have been severe enough to warrant discontinuing Mounjaro. My A1C has dropped from 8.5 to 6.3, and I have lost 30+ pounds since starting Mounjaro. I have not experienced diarrhea, vomiting, or pancreatitis. I am pleased with Mounjaro, which has resulted in weight loss and diminishing A1C levels."
